About The ALCDSB
The Algonquin and Lakeshore Catholic District School Board serves approximately 12,000 students, employs over 1,400 full-time equivalent staff, and covers a geographical area of more than 16,000 square kilometers (Whitney in the North, Picton in the South, Trenton in the West, and Kingston in the East). Position Summary
Responsibilities
Clinical Supervisor will collaborate with the program instructor to support PSW students transitioning from classroom theory to practical application in long-term care settings. Responsibilities include:
- Conducting mid-term and final evaluations
- Assisting students with skills passbook completion
- Supporting clinical placement assignments
- Acting as a liaison between staff and students to foster a safe and supportive learning environment
- Collaborating with employers to secure preceptors who enhance the student learning experience
Qualifications
- Registered Nurse (RN) or Registered Practical Nurse (RPN) in good standing with the College of Nurses of Ontario (CNO)
- Minimum 3 years' experience in one or more of the following:
- Long-Term Care
- Hospital
- Community Agency
- Gerontology
- Experience in supervising, evaluating, and assessing Personal Support Workers (PSWs)
- Experience supporting clinical placements for PSWs, PNs, or RNs
- Knowledge of PSW training standards, including those set by the Ministry of Health and Long-Term Care
